Css style file input firefox download

Pure a set of small, responsive css modules that you can. May 29, 2016 to do this in firefox you need to create a separate css file, call it usercontent. It allows you to change the appearance and layout of everything surrounding the webpage iteslf. While style sheets are normally applied to web pages, this particular style sheet is applied to firefoxs user interface. Oct 26, 2012 as a designer, being able to style every html element with css is what i desire, and not having to use additional scripts to do it is an even bigger desire.

Css files can define the size, color, font, line spacing, indentation, borders, and location of html elements. Styling crossbrowser compatible range inputs with css. An external style sheet can be written in any text editor, and must be saved with a. How to customize firefoxs user interface with userchrome. Jul 27, 2016 sometimes, there can be hard times figuring out on your own, how custom css style can be applied to file input. Sep 02, 2009 for example, firefox has its own css file just for forms called forms. Download files and read and modify the browsers download history. Effect 1 effect 2 effect 3 effect 4 effect 5 input textarea. How to style html file upload button with pure css in. Styling file inputs with css and the dom file inputs input type file are the bane of beautiful form design. I highly recommended not messing with most of these core css files. Mar 10, 20 instead, when using firefox, you can put your custom css into the usercontent. Css to make animations work in webkit browsers older versions of chrome, safari, and opera. Messing with firefoxs view source css file csstricks.

It also assumes the font in the input field is a monospace one so that all characters have the same width. Major browsers, like ie, firefox, chrome, safar, provide the option of disabling page styling natively. This is one of those tricky things, because it requires a weird mix of normal standardized selectors and properties and nonstandard and prefixed selectors and properties. Shared components used by firefox and other mozilla software, including handling of web content. Daniel shared with me a tool he created called range. Fancy input css3 text typing effects for input fields. Share large files safely, with links that selfdestruct. First, in modern way, we will use pseudo elements and second is to use image. Firefox is created by a global nonprofit dedicated to putting individuals in control online. Aug 05, 20 working on a recent project i found out the hard way that firefox doesnt allow you to style a file input element the way you want.

Just include this simple script and ie, firefox, and os x safari will support input typedate, without any dependencies, not even jquery support dynamically created inputs, so can be used in single page applications. The idea behind file input in html forms is to let users include entire files from. Crafted with mobile devices in mind, it was important to us to keep our file sizes small, and every line of css was carefully considered. Surprisingly, firefox allows to catch the focus event in javascript, so the. Yup, one of the tradeoffs is you have to obscure whatever useful parts of the input are there too. When i access the same page using firefox, i see the page rendered without. Click the document selector near the top right, next to, then click the popup file. The html website templates that are showcased on free css. It allows you to change the appearance and layout of. Adds download protection for a long list of executable files. A comprehensive guide to styling file inputs telerik. You can examine and edit css in the inspectors css pane. To start you will need a css style sheet with the customisations you require see below if you do not have one.

If you are a web developer or webmaster and like to disable css cascade style sheet of a web page in firefox browser, you are at the right place. Animated input placeholder plugin with jquery and css3. I am currently doing the front end for a site with looooads of forms, all styled up and looking pretty in ie, but ive just noticed that in firefox the file input fields arent responding to any of my styles, all the other types of input fields are fine. Despite the simplicity and purity there are a lot of inconvenience when using a file input. Css reset 2019s most common css resets to copypaste. While style sheets are normally applied to web pages, this particular style sheet is applied to firefox s user interface. To style form controls that are easy to style with css, you shouldnt face much if any difficulties, since they mostly behave like any other html element. The css to style the input field and animate the placeholder text when active. A tutorial on how to style and customize file inputs in a semantic and accessible way. Choose which firefox browser to download in your language everyone deserves access to the internet your language should never be a barrier. Githublike css for pandoc standalone html files perfect for html5 output. This is showing an unstyled browse in the firefox im using which is the latest today reply. Its worth noting that feedback on the selected file is not at all standardized, but you can extract whatever the browser will allow using the following javascript where fileinput is a reference to the file input. I would like to have it both left and right justified.

Take a look at the following tutorial about how to make custom file. It uses the ch unit whose width is the width of the 0 character. The abovementioned strange feature of netscape has been fixed in mozilla. How can i add the css styles used by firefox reader mode. This interface doesnt require a whole lot of planning or extra code in your design. Surprisingly, firefox allows to catch the focus event in javascript, so the workaround. Thats why with the help of dedicated volunteers around the world we make the firefox browser available in more than 90 languages. Whipping file inputs into shape with bootstrap there are many, many, many ways to hack a file input so it looks and behaves consistently across all browsers. Working on a recent project i found out the hard way that firefox doesnt allow you to style a file input element the way you want. Makes html input field typing fun with some css3 effects. Im using chrome for surfing and development, which lets you style a file input field without any constraints so i was a bit frustrated when i checked my form in firefox. Jul 14, 2019 the file input element is ugly and every browser displays it a little bit differently. Click the document selector, then click the sidebar file.

There is simple trick to do this with pure css without any library or framework. Apr, 2020 filepond is a javascript file upload plugin which helps you create elegant, flexible, customizable, draganddrop file input on the web page. This short post talks about creating a stylish focus effect on input text elements using a pure css solution. Mozilla firefox is an opensource web browser developed by mozilla.

That file is located in the chrome folder of your firefox profile. We must wrap input type file with label and do some magic in css. Trying and failing to style a input type file control is a twisted rite of passage in the web dev world. We already have a good amount of control over text, paragraph fields and submit buttons, but not much control over other form elements. I did it with a quick and simple thing that changes the button cursor for input type file input typebutton from the default to my custom hitmarker cursor. At the top right of each rule, the source filename and line number is displayed as a link. Take a look at the following screenshot about how different browsers deal with the upload button. The webkit file uploadbutton css pseudoelement represents the button of an input of type file this pseudoelement is nonstandard and only supported in webkitblink compatible browsers like chrome, opera and safari indicated by the webkit prefix syntax.

Download the firefox browser in english us and more than 90. I dont believe there is a way to do this in firefox using css only. Once you find the css selectors, you must add your css rules in usercontent. How to style a file input element in firefox phrappe. Custom input file in internet explorer, chrome and. Its simply a matter of copying the new value of the input type file to the fake input field, but we need javascript to do this. Read through the css and components pages in the docs. Choose which less files to compile into your custom build of bootstrap. The problem of styling file inputs or any form element for that matter is. If anyone could add something that will get this plugin better, please feel free to contribute by forking then making a pull request.

Its now impossible for us to simulate uploads unless we change all our tests to unhide the raw file input button first, by executing the javascript document. A protip by barneycarroll about css, file, input, html, and ui. Little tricky code with this method we can style input type file using normal css properties like for any other elements like div. Custom file upload button with pure css bene studio. To use the css package, just include the following at the top of each html file. For inputtypefile, should allow sendkeys even when display. Custom style all your form elements with pure css and no.

Dec 21, 2018 a css file is a cascading style sheet file used to format the contents of a webpage. It contains customized, global properties for how to display html elements. I set up a combination of css properties values for hiding the input visually but keeping it visible for the browser. The webkit file uploadbutton css pseudoelement represents the button of an input of type file this pseudoelement is nonstandard and only supported in webkitblink compatible browsers like chrome, opera and safari indicated by the webkit prefix.

Its pretty obvious that there is a fair amount of variation. Githublike css for pandoc standalone html files perfect. Save the css in the additional css file of your theme. Inspiration for custom select elements inspiration for text input effects. How to override css stylesheets in firefox ffeathers. All the most common css reset scripts in one place to copypaste, with complete documentation, guides and tutorials. Elegant file input enhancement plugin with javascript filepond. Choose which firefox browser to download in your language. Styling a html file upload button in pure css could be cumbersome if youve ever tried.

Even though many of us are still reluctant to start using css3 due to the lack of support in some browsers, there are those out there that are moving forward and doing some amazing stuff with its cool new features. The file input element is ugly and every browser displays it a little bit differently. Apr 25, 2015 how do download css normalization file. It uses the language of the browser not the language. To do this in firefox you need to create a separate css file, call it usercontent. Jun 12, 20 how to style a html file upload button in pure css 12 june 20 on css. I set up a combination of css propertiesvalues for hiding the input visually but keeping it visible for the browser. Total inputtypefile style control with pure css example.

Custom input file in internet explorer, chrome and firefox. There is also a jquery version of this code presented you can download here. Jul 25, 2019 yup, one of the tradeoffs is you have to obscure whatever useful parts of the input are there too. Theres a very long thread on stack overflow dedicated to it. Problem is every browser has a different way of implementing input type file and few can be touched with css. How to style a html file upload button in pure css 12 june 20 on css. The animation shows a colored bottom border gradually appearing on the input text focus and completing the. Download the firefox browser in english us and more than.

How to style html file upload button with pure css in firefox. Whipping file inputs into shape with bootstrap a beautiful site. At present, i can arrange this by editing the css style in the inspect element view, but this is not permanent and it is not clear where the reader is loading its css style from. This is a very visually simple theme that follows mdl2 styling with the accent color and grayonblack elements, combines both while remaining original. In this tutorial, you can learn how to style html file input with css in only five. Feb 12, 2018 we hide the file input and style a label for it, because it is better to style. For a sample of the css package in use, see the docs addon quickstart. Get firefox for windows, macos, linux, android and ios today. On a web server weblib is a virtual directory pointing to the location of the css file stored on the web server. May 20, 2018 but there is quite easy workaround for that. No rendering engine provides the granular control over their presentation designers desire.

The better, most optimized, semantic and accessible way to style is just with a little css and. It defines the value of the standard deviation to the gaussian function, i. When the user has selected a file, the visible, fake input field should show the correct path to this file, as a normal input type file would. The appearance of the upload control would be similar to the download manager, including the. The file element is a simple interactive label that wraps an input type file. We will use this id in our css to style our contact form. Unfortunately, css can only style some things about this element, and i usually want more. The best solution to achieve a custom style is to create a new element a button perhaps that when clicked triggers the click event on this input element. Styling form elements with css reduces the page load, bandwidth consumption at the end increasing the sites performance as well.

Total inputtypefile style control with pure css example coderwall. The webkitfileuploadbutton css pseudoelement represents the button of an input of typefile. When a file is selected from the file system, the file field would normally display the path to this file. Instead, when using firefox, you can put your custom css into the usercontent. Free css 3028 free website templates, css templates and. Theres even a pretty slick plugin to help get the job done. Simple file input is a free jquery plugin to customise your file inputs upload fields. There is also no way to style or change the text no file selected. We already looked at some simple form styling in your first form, and the css building blocks module contains some useful form styling essentials too. The style sheet must have the file name of usercontent. Css to remove text selection from clickable elements. In addition to the builtin customize feature see customize firefox controls, buttons and toolbars at mozilla support, you can modify the appearance of firefox using the powerful userchrome. Poor rendering of input type file with css styles applied.

Custom file input styling with css its very easy to create style for html file upload button in pure css. Really wack rendering of a input type file form element when styles such as borderstyle, borderwidth and width have been applied to it. Issues with web page layout probably go here, while firefox user interface issues belong in the firefox product. This file differs from defaults in other browsers, hence the common need for css resets to yield cross browser consistency. Sometimes, there can be hard times figuring out on your own, how custom css style can be applied to file input. How to code an expanding html5css3 search input field. Once you find the css selectors, you must add your css rules. Total input type file style control with pure css jsfiddle code playground close.

The id attribute is a unique identifier generated by wpforms for this particular form, so the style wont apply anywhere else. Learn how to style file inputs in a semantic, accessible and cssonly way. Hi tagliala, i am trying to use a style of select option whitespace. Browsers dont want us to customize file inputs but we do. Gecko, html, css, layout, dom, scripts, images, networking, etc. The webkitfileuploadbutton css pseudoelement represents the button of an input of type file this pseudoelement is nonstandard and only supported in webkitblink compatible browsers like chrome, opera and safari indicated by the webkit prefix syntax. The inspector shows the values of css variables on. We used an onchange event to copy the path of the file from the transparent file field to the visible text field. Test your javascript, css, html or coffeescript online with jsfiddle code editor. Thesis applies its own style to comment submit buttons, but some users prefer to use the browsers default style for. Choose a file choose a file upload icon by flaticon.

1002 1422 1345 352 622 911 413 588 525 467 925 497 275 296 1586 1626 695 295 1264 485 1532 521 205 1001 1110 1269 1404 472 288 277 1130 1161 298